Ignition

The ignition system is an important part of a vehicle. Without it, you'll be unable to start your engine or drive anywhere. However, sometimes the ignition system may be faulty, and if it does, it's time to contact a locksmith.

skoda-logo.jpgThe main function of the ignition system is to ignite the air/fuel mix and then start your vehicle. The ignition system also controls the timing of that spark to ensure that it occurs precisely when the gas is sufficiently compressed to spark it.

A reputable locksmith for cars is able to identify ignition issues quickly. They can also replace the ignition cylinder or keys, if required. They can do this at a lower cost than a dealer.

An ignition issue can cause a lot of trouble. It can leave you stranded on the side of the road and it is difficult to locate an experienced locksmith who can assist. But if you are able find a locksmith, they will save you money and stress by resolving the issue in no time.

The ignition system is a complex electrical system. Changing the ignition is not an simple task, and can be dangerous if do not have the appropriate tools. To get access to the ignition switch, you will have to take off the steering column covers as well as dashboard panels. It can be a challenge to remove the cover and replace the switch, and it's vital to ensure that you don't harm the airbags around the switch.

Remotes

Car remotes are an easy method of locking and unlocking your car. They help you get into and out of your car especially in weather conditions or in dangerous locations. But if you lose or damage the key fob could be a hassle and could compromise your safety while driving. A professional locksmith can repair or replace your key fob to ensure that it is working properly.

Most newer cars use transponders to start the engine, and require special equipment to reprogram a replacement key fob. Some individuals can do it themselves however, most require a professional. A professional will have a special tool that can read the data stored on the module and transfer it to a new key fob, bypassing the immobilizer. This process is called EEPROM programming.

Roadside Assistance

Roadside assistance can be an excellent option for those with car problems. Many insurance companies offer this option to their policyholders as an addition to their liability and collision coverage. It covers a variety of problems, including towing for cars that are broken down, changing tires in the event of a flat and even helping you out when you lock your keys in your car lock smiths. It is crucial to know what you're signing up for prior to purchasing this type insurance.

Roadside assistance is offered by various sources, like auto clubs and insurance firms. These services can be expensive however, they are generally cheaper than purchasing them out of pocket. Additionally, the majority of these plans have a limit per occurrence like $100, and they may not cover all costs. They usually do not cover the cost of things like fuel or fluids, though they may offer assistance in the event that you find yourself stuck in a snowbank.

Another method to receive assistance on the road is to join a car club like AAA. Memberships typically cost a monthly fee, but they can be worth it in the event that you need them for any reason. In addition to offering roadside assistance, some clubs also offer discounts on auto parts and repairs.
